TWO NOTABLE ADDITIONS TO THE MUNICIPAL ART GALLERY.
Two new pictures will be added to the Auckland Art Gallery on the occasion of its reopening on January 25. Mr. David Goldie presented the large canvas “(’jurist in the Temple.” the work of his son, Mr. (’. F. Goldie. The second picture is Mr. Kenneth Watkins’ “The Legend,** which has b»en given by Messrs. S. Vaile and 'Sons. In the upper half of the above page is a reproduction of “The Legend,” in which Mr. Watkins has treated the story of the Maori’s advent in an idyllic manner, and leprosents the voyagers arriving at the slides of New Zealand in midsummer, with the pohutukawa in full bloom and the s'a sleeping under cloudless skies. The bottom half of the page depicts Mr. Goldie's canvas, “Christ in the Temple.” It is a large picture, measuring 72in by 51 hi. and Is without question tiie flnest figure painting that hi»s ever been done in New Zealand.
